Leadership Review Briefing — Marrow & Finch Outfitters

For sales leads: we are renegotiating the Aldenport showroom lease. Target is a 15% rent reduction plus a break clause at year three. Landlord counteroffer expected within two weeks. No changes to floor operations yet; keep pipeline commitments as planned. Further context is provided directly below.

management briefing: Headcount on the Praok team goes from 16 to 91 by the end of March. Gross margin on Praok came in at 2 percent against a plan of 26 percent.

Checklist — Off-site Run, Survey Instrument Crate

[ ] Crate of survey instruments for the Fenwick Ridge job: confirm foam inserts are seated, latches clipped, and the moisture card reads green before it leaves the cage. Load it last so it comes off first at the site. The confidential courier hand-over instruction follows directly below.

courier memo of hahag-yafog: the isteth julwyn courier leaves the sorion caseth kaswyn gilok rusox gorvan zorath silmir ledger at gate 8314 under passcode 996607

Runbook: account recovery for Keyturn, our secrets-rotation utility. New folks: if a rotation job fails mid-run, the operator account may auto-lock to prevent partial writes. First, confirm the job state is "halted" in the Keyturn dashboard, then request a recovery session from the on-call lead. The recovery flow prompts for the team passphrase before re-enabling rotation; never paste it into chat. For the current cycle, the passphrase is:

vault phrase of fajef-yaduf = zorox-gorael-oliael-sorax-ulador-sorius

# BigDiff Env Vars (plugin authors)

BigDiff streams diffs for files too large to load in memory, and your plugin gets chunks over the extension socket. Most knobs are optional: BIGDIFF_CHUNK_SIZE, BIGDIFF_MAX_CONTEXT, BIGDIFF_THEME. The one thing that isn't optional is the socket auth secret — without it the host refuses your plugin's handshake. In your plugin's .env, right under the chunk settings, add this line:

vault entry, hadug-tahog: COURIER_KEY5=8dc3b